Description

Betty, a bright‑eyed young woman on the cusp of her eighteenth year, finds herself thrust into the whirl of high society as her guardian arranges a debut at the Moore family’s grand ball. With the help of her confidante, Belle, and the ever‑watchful Miss Dopping, she navigates a maze of expectations, gossip, and subtle rivalries that swirl through the genteel world of Roskeen. The preparations—selecting the perfect dress, mastering proper etiquette, and managing the whispers of jealous relatives—set the stage for a delicate dance between ambition and affection.

As the festivities loom, the novel explores how friendship, ambition, and the pressure to belong intertwine, revealing the fragile balance between personal desire and social duty. Through witty dialogue and keen observation, the story captures the excitement and anxiety of a young woman stepping into a world where every glance and comment can alter her future.

About the author

B. M. (Bithia Mary) Croker

B. M. (Bithia Mary) Croker

1848–1920

Best known for vivid fiction about British India and Burma, this Irish writer turned first-hand experience into popular novels, short stories, and memorable ghost tales. Her work blends social observation, travel, and a sharp eye for character.
